Jane Siberry is a Canadian singer-songwriter born in 1955. Known for her ethereal voice and introspective melodies, she has released several successful albums including "Hush", "When I Was a Boy", "The Walking" and "Maria". Her primary musical genre is folk, but her works also venture into more experimental territories. Siberry was an important figure in the indie music scene of the 1980s and 1990s, appreciated for her originality and the depth of her lyrics.
